The Devonshire Papers are usually called the Lismore Papers, being the papers of the Boyle family (Earl of Cork, Orrey etc) and their Lismore Estate. The originals are in the National Library with microfilm copies in the Waterford Library, though the quality of the latter may be suspect. The estates and the papers passes to the Duke of Devonshire through marriage with the Boyles. ...
